    JForum2

    JForum2

    Bug fixes and enhancements for JForum 2.x

    JForum is a powerful and robust discussion board system implemented in Java. It provides an attractive interface, an efficient forum engine, an easy to use administrative panel, an advanced permission control system and much more. Built from the ground up around an MVC framework , it can be deployed on any Servlet 6 container or application server running at least Java 11, such as Tomcat, Jetty and JBoss/WildFly.
